Stir-Fried Dried Squid with Holy Basil (Pad Krapow Dried Squid)

I got some dried squid from the sea, so I tried making pad krapow with it instead of fresh squid. It turned out pretty well! Just be careful not to make it too salty, since dried squid is already salty. Note: I soaked the dried squid in water for a long time until it became soft, and I also stir-fried it for a while, so the color from the squid came out into the sauce, making it look a bit like fresh squid.

Steps
- 1
Clean the dried squid, soak it in water until soft, then slice into rings. (I soaked it for almost an hour until it was tender.)
- 2
Sauté the garlic and chilies in oil until fragrant. (For better flavor, you can pound the garlic and chilies together instead of slicing.)
- 3
Add the dried squid and stir-fry. Season carefully, as dried squid is already salty.
- 4
Add the holy basil leaves and stir-fry for a bit, then turn off the heat.
- 5
Serve and enjoy.
